| Expense | Cluj-Napoca | Bucharest | Cheaper |
|---|---|---|---|
| Meal at an inexpensive restaurant | $6.04 | $7.41 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Three-course meal for two, mid-range | $24.17 | $29.64 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Cappuccino | $1.81 | $2.22 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Monthly groceries (single person) | $137 | $168 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Monthly public transport pass | $22.15 | $27.17 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Basic utilities for an 85m² apartment | $58.41 | $71.63 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Internet (60 Mbps, unlimited) | $16.92 | $20.75 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Fitness club membership | $16.92 | $20.75 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Cinema ticket | $4.43 | $5.43 | Cluj-Napoca |
| One-bedroom apartment in city centre | $272 | $351 | Cluj-Napoca |
| One-bedroom apartment outside centre | $189 | $244 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Three-bedroom apartment in city centre | $568 | $733 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Total single-person budget | $592 | $738 | Cluj-Napoca |
| Average net salary | $1,219 | $1,495 |
Cluj-Napoca is cheaper overall. A single-person monthly budget in Cluj-Napoca runs about $592 versus $738 in Bucharest — a difference of roughly 25%.
Salary-adjusted, Bucharest leaves more disposable income after basic expenses. Both figures are model estimates — see each city page for local-currency detail.
